ROSA CANINA CALLUS LYSATE
Rosa Canina Callus Lysate are the lysed cells derived from the callus of Rosa canina, Rosaceae, grown in culture.
ROSA CANINA CALLUS LYSATE is listed in the EU CosIng inventory, but no direct annex records are linked on this page yet.
